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Patterton to Wedgwood start from as little as £18.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Patterton to Wedgwood start from £99.10 one way, or £141.70 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Patterton to Wedgwood are available for £103.10 one way, or £206.20 return

Station Facilities and Amenities

Patterton train station, despite its modest size, caters well to the needs of travelers with its comprehensive facilities. The station lacks a ticket office, but fear not! You can still purchase and collect tickets from available ticket machines, which are designed to accommodate all users. Patterton also supports smartcard validation, ensuring a seamless travel experience for those opting for modern technologies.

Accessibility is a priority at Patterton. While there are no staff to assist, the station is category B, meaning some areas offer step-free access. Notably, platform 1 has level access, though care must be taken with some stepping distances. For those driving to the station, free parking is available with four accessible spaces for Blue Badge holders. CCTV monitors the station for added peace of mind.

Facilities and Amenities

Wedgwood station has a uniquely minimalist set-up. Visitors will find no ticket office or machines, so it’s necessary to purchase and print your tickets in advance using online services. While the station does not boast the modern comforts like refreshment facilities, waiting rooms, or public Wi-Fi, it maintains an induction loop as the sole technology amenity, intending to assist those who need it. Step-free access is available in parts of the station, but make sure to plan ahead, especially if assistance is required, as there is no staff on site.

Neither bicycle storage nor hire facilities exist, which might persuade cyclists to plan accordingly before visiting this quaint station. There’s also a notable absence of CCTV coverage, suggesting travelers should take personal precautions to ensure belongings are securely looked after during their visit.
